Often, after the car has covered 100 thousand km, the owners of Mitsubishi Lancer 9 begin to notice that the car has begun to consume a significant amount of oil. In some cases, even Lancer 9 oil "zhor" occurs, when several liters of oil are consumed during the short-term operation of the car.

Causes of increased oil consumption

According to practice, the first reason is the failure or damage of the valve stem seals installed in the cylinder head, due to which they do not perform their functions, and oil seeps through the valves into the cylinders, where it burns.

Another reason for the increased oil consumption of Lancer 9 is severe wear or stuck oil scraper rings installed on the pistons. Stuck or worn rings are unable to remove oil from the cylinder surface, and it enters the combustion chamber.

Determining the cause of increased oil consumption

Initially, the cause of the increased oil consumption should be determined. Indirect evidence of oil entering the cylinders is the appearance of a significant plaque formed on the candle skirt.

We recommend checking the condition of the valve stem seals by visual inspection only. Some car owners advise paying attention to the smoke of the exhaust and the presence of oil particles in it. But this method is not effective, since it will not give an exact answer, which requires replacement - caps or rings.

The condition of the piston rings is determined by measuring the compression in the cylinders. In their normal state, the compression should correspond to that specified in those. documentation. Only a slight drop is allowed due to the general wear of the cylinder-piston group. Also, when measuring, the compression in different cylinders should be the same, although a slight difference is allowed.

Elimination of increased oil consumption

The operation of replacing the valve stem seals is not difficult, but without certain skills and a special tool, it cannot be done correctly. Also, when replacing the caps yourself, their incorrect installation is possible, which will lead to a further increased oil consumption by the engine.

Replacing the oil scraper rings with Lancer 9 is a technologically complex operation, since the engine is extensively disassembled: the cylinder head, sump, and piston group are removed. In some cases, a cylinder groove is needed to restore operability, which cannot be done in a garage.

Elevated engine oil consumption for Mitsubishi Lancer 9 due to the fact that during operation, the piston oil scraper rings coke in the channels and stop completely or partially to remove the crankcase oil from the cylinder walls. Thus, the engine oil enters the combustion chamber of the cylinder and begins to burn together with the working mixture. Due to the presence of combustion products in the chamber, spark plugs begin to fail quickly, float engine speed on Lancer 9, if the rings do not fulfill their task at all, then the burnt oil begins to clog the honeycomb of the catalyst, and this is not at all cheap.

The main symptom Increased oil consumption on Mitsubishi Lancer IX, this is the ingress of engine oil into the combustion chamber, as evidenced by the presence of bluish smoke from the exhaust system when the engine is running at high speeds.

Engine bulkhead on Mitsubishi Lancer 9 with oil consumption:

After carrying out diagnostic work on the engine and a verdict on the engine bulkhead on the Mitsubishi Lanser IX, the car gets on the lift. The first step is to prepare all the spare parts, because our mechanics perform the engine bulkhead on the Lancer 9 in two shifts.

1.Oil and antifreeze have been drained from the motor, the first step is to disassemble the Attachment Drive and remove the timing belt.

In the process of disassembling the timing, the condition of the Pump, the timing belt itself and the timing roller is checked.

2. Disconnect the exhaust system, remove the valve cover on the head of the block on the Lancer 9. Unscrew the bolts of the block head. Important: The head bolts on the Mitsubishi Lancer IX must be replaced, no matter how good they seem. Since the tightening force of these bolts is very strong, and if at least one bolt is broken off during the re-tightening process, then you can pay with the cylinder block in which part of this bolt will remain.

3. After the head of the engine block on the Mitsubishi Lancer 9 is completely freed from the attachment and unscrewed. The head can be pulled off and set aside. All attention first to the cylinder block and the Lancer piston group.

As expected, the pistons are heavily soaked in engine oil.


4. After the piston group is disassembled. The motorist proceeds to wash and clean the engine parts. As mentioned above, the cylinder blocks on the Lancer 9 Engine are very, very reliable and makes it possible to replace the piston rings without cylinder boring.

This engine has traveled more than 180 thousand kilometers, and the cylinder walls look as if only from the conveyor.

5. After a thorough inspection of the engine parts on the Mitsubishi Lancer 9, and washing and cleaning all the components of the cylinder block. The pistons are being prepared for assembly with new rings.


6. Installing new rings on the pistons and replacing the connecting rod bearings. The piston / connecting rod assembly is inserted into the cylinder of the engine block.

And after the oil pan is closed. The cylinder block 4G18 on the Mitsubishi Lancer 9 is completely ready for battle !!!

7 We turn to work on the cylinder head. On the block head, the gaskets of the intake and exhaust manifolds must be changed. To access the valve stem seals, the rocker shafts must be removed.

8. After removing the rocker arms, we begin to dry out the valves one by one. It is very important to do this procedure with extreme caution in order not to lose the spring clips (crackers).


9. And here is the same valve stem seal, on which we sometimes pin so many hopes, but it was not there))).

10. And here is the actual difference between the old and the new valve stem seal on the Mitsubishi Lancer 9, as well as on any other engine with a mileage of more than 150 thousand kilometers. The upper rubber part of the cap over time becomes non-elostical and stops tightly squeezing the valve stem and, accordingly, begins to let oil through the valve into the combustion chamber, and there are 16 such caps in the engine.

11. After reassembling all 16 valves and installing new valve stem seals, the mechanic cleans the seating plane of the block head, necessarily changes the block head gasket and assembles the engine back in reverse order.

12. After the engine is fully assembled, antifreeze is poured in, new spark plugs are tightened and the air filter is changed. The engine is started and at idle speed is warmed up to operating temperature. After the fans operate, the mechanic inspects the engine from all sides for leaks, checks the oil level and if everything is in order, the car is ready for operation with a renewed fiery heart. It is very important for the first time not to give the motor high revs, the further service life of the engine depends on how accurately the engine on the Mitsubishi Lancer 9 is run in.

The increased consumption of lubricant on the Mitsubishi Lancer 9 can be very serious. If the engine consumes 1-3 liters of oil per 1000 km, you will have to renew the fluid all the time. Thus, over 10-15 thousand km, more than 15 liters of lubricant will pass through the system.

In the absence of leaking oil seals, seals and gaskets, the reasons for the increased consumption of engine oil may be the following:


Increased oil consumption due to engine valve oil seals and wear of the guide bushings

Valve oil seals in motors lose elasticity over time and harden at high mileage. On one engine, they can serve only 50 thousand kilometers, while on the other they have to be changed after 150 thousand kilometers. It is worth noting that in conditions of a high mileage of a car, replacing oil seals may not solve the problem with a high consumption of lubricant.

The valve stem seals can wear out when overheated, both internally (invisible) and visible, which is detected by a temperature sensor. In the latter case, the problem lies in the failure of the cooling system, and in the former it is very difficult to diagnose the malfunction, although it is usually associated with poor fuel quality. With incomplete combustion of fuel, processed products form deposits and carbon deposits inside the combustion chamber, as a result of which the walls of the engine lose their thermal conductivity, and also provoke overheating, which is not detected by the temperature sensor.

Replacing the valve stem seals with your own hands without replacing the valve guides and troubleshooting may not give the necessary results and the Mitsubishi Lancer 9 engine will continue to consume oil. Considering the pumping effect that occurs when oil seals are installed on worn guide bushings, the oil consumption may even increase.

Oil scraper rings, one of the reasons for increased oil consumption due to wear, ring sticking, coking, scuffing on the cylinder block

One of the main reasons for grease is the occurrence and loss of mobility of the oil scraper rings when the Mitsubishi Lancer 9 engine overheats. When using low-quality fuel, the rings coke and stop functioning normally. In addition, when the coke clogs the grooves and the rings fall on it, they will wear more actively against the cylinder walls during friction.

Under conditions of mechanical wear, seizures appear on the liner, which also leads to increased oil consumption. Compression rings are also capable of creating a pumping effect in which the oil scraper rings become stuck and oil consumption increases. In this case, replacing the rings will not give a positive result if you do not bore the block to a new size, and also do not micro-grind the surface. Poor quality fuels and other reasons that increase oil consumption

What can the fight to reduce toxic emissions and sustainability lead to? Clearances must be optimized in the engine and its components. The smaller these gaps are, the faster they become clogged with products of improper combustion of fuel. As a result, high oil consumption begins, and manufacturers write about the need to use high-quality gasoline. The following reasons can aggravate the situation:

  1. Machine operation at reduced speed.
  2. Incorrect fuel used.
  3. Long idle work.
  4. Driving with a cold engine.
  5. Systematic trips over short distances.

The factors listed above do not allow the motor to reach the operating temperature at which coke and carbon deposits are burned. The use of AI-98 fuel instead of the 92nd also contributes to the formation of carbon deposits, since high-octane fuel has a lower combustion rate. Anything that does not burn can form carbon deposits and clog the catalyst.

Causes of increased grease consumption

To prevent the destruction of the contacting surfaces of the engine due to the lack of lubrication in the system, its level should be checked systematically. If the engine eats grease within 1 liter per 15 thousand kilometers, then you should not worry too much, this is a natural waste, which the manufacturer warns about. This may also be due to the driving style and operation of the car in difficult conditions (driving at high speeds, operating in urban conditions, driving at high speeds). In this case, you shouldn't be surprised that the car has an increased oil consumption.

The manufacturer offers a high-quality expensive MM for the Mitsubishi Lancer engine lubrication system, which many are trying to change to cheaper counterparts, which can lead to its significant burnout. The use of low-quality oil, in addition to its increased consumption, can lead to significant wear of the rubbing surfaces and, as a result, to overhaul the motor or replace it. Therefore, first of all, you should replace the lubricant with the one recommended by the manufacturer, and put the car in a gentle mode of operation. In many cases, this will help significantly reduce lubricant consumption.

The next malfunction that can affect the Lancer's oil consumption is damage to the gasket between the cylinder block and the crankcase. It is quite simple to identify this malfunction by visual inspection of the car engine. Where the grease seeps out, characteristic drips and deposits form. The malfunction is eliminated by replacing the sealing gasket. You can make repairs yourself, for which you need to remove the engine crankcase protection (if any) and unscrew the bolts securing the crankcase to the cylinder block. After removing the old gasket, the adjoining metal surfaces are inspected and cleaned, if necessary. After installing a new gasket, the pallet is screwed on and the engine protection is installed.

When operating a car without an engine crankcase protection, cracks, dents and holes may appear on it as a result of contact with surfaces. Through these damage, lubricant flows out, which must be constantly replenished. This is eliminated by replacing the Mitsubishi Lancer engine pallet. Oil consumption is also possible through a loosely wrapped drain plug of the engine sump or its worn thread or O-ring. Revealed by external examination, eliminated by replacing the part. Lubricant can also leak out through a loosely screwed engine oil filter.

Troubleshooting

If the visual inspection failed to reveal the MM leak, or after its elimination the lubricant consumption did not decrease, then most likely the matter is in the stuck piston oil scraper rings or oil scraper seals of the engine valves. With these malfunctions of the power plant of the car at increased speeds, a bluish smoke comes out of the exhaust pipe, turning into dark blue as parts wear, and the engine loses power. You should be aware that the consequence of this malfunction is the burnout of the catalyst honeycomb of the exhaust gas removal system.

Unburnt grease is deposited on the honeycomb of the catalyst, as it heats up, it burns out together with the cells, which leads to the destruction of this element. An exhaust system catalyst costs a lot of money, therefore, if an increased oil consumption in the engine is detected, measures must be taken to identify the malfunction and eliminate it. Automotive chemical manufacturers offer a variety of piston ring decoking products, guaranteeing 100% success. However, in most cases, attempts to decarbonize the stuck rings with the help of chemicals usually lead to nothing, but only lead to unreasonable financial costs and wear of parts.


You can check the condition of the rings and oil seals of the engine using a compressor. To do this, the candles are turned out of the head, and the compression in the cylinders of the Mitsubishi Lancer engine is measured. If it meets the technical specifications, then, most likely, the hardened valve stem seals do not completely remove the grease, and it flows down the valve stems onto the seats, and, burning, forms deposits and bluish smoke. If the compression is below the specified characteristics, then a small amount of clean engine oil (20-30 ml) should be poured into the cylinder, which should completely cover the cylinder piston. After that, the compression in the cylinder is measured again. If it has increased, then the matter is in worn out or stuck rings, cylinder or piston wear. Also, the cause of low compression and the ingress of MM into the combustion chamber can be deep seizures on the walls of the engine cylinder.

If, after adding MM and checking the pressure in the cylinders, the compression remains at the same level, then the malfunctions should be looked for in the valves of the cylinder head. The flowing off grease, when burned, forms carbon deposits on the valve discs and head seats, leading to their leaking or burning out.

It is best to replace the oil scraper rings and seals at a service center specializing in engine repair. Despite the seeming simplicity, this operation is quite complicated and has many nuances that only specialists know. To carry out quality repairs, a specific tool is required, which costs a lot of money. To carry out the work, you will definitely need a bore gauge of a certain size to measure the ovality of the cylinders, a torque wrench, pliers and mandrels for removing rings.

When selecting spare parts for this repair, your choice should be stopped on original parts, since the cost and labor costs are quite high, and low-quality spare parts will nullify all efforts. Together with the replacement of the rings, it is recommended to also change the crankshaft oil seal, plugs and cylinder head bolts. Cylinder head bolts are considered a disposable part and can break off if reused, resulting in additional repairs and costs.
